<div dir="ltr">​I have a new theory as to what might be wrong.<div><br></div><div>With KScreen's backend being out of process it could be signalling that there's a new screen before plasmashell has processed the X events and be trying to look for the relevant QScreen object before plasmashell has made it.<br><div><br></div><div>Could someone put in some debug on shellcorona.cpp:851 before it returns a nullptr in ShellCorona::outputToScreen and see if that gets triggered.</div></div><div><br></div><div>You may need to use printf() as plasmashell has this somewhat odd --shutup mode that suppresses all qDebug in an effort to make fixing this as difficult as possible.</div><div><br></div></div>